Instructions

  1. Step 1: Preheat oven to 425°F. Toss 1 large diced red bell pepper, 1 medium diced zucchini, and 1 small diced red onion with 2 tablespoons olive oil, 1/2 teaspoon salt, and 1/4 teaspoon black pepper. Spread on a baking sheet and roast for 20-25 minutes until tender and slightly caramelized.
  2. Step 2: While vegetables roast, rinse 1/4 cup each of quinoa, farro, bulgur wheat, and brown rice. Cook each grain separately according to package instructions until tender, then drain and cool.
  3. Step 3: In a small bowl, whisk together 3 tablespoons lemon juice, 1 tablespoon olive oil, 1 teaspoon honey, 1/2 teaspoon salt, and 1/4 teaspoon black pepper to make the vinaigrette.
  4. Step 4: In a large bowl, combine the cooked grains with the roasted vegetables and 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ley. Pour the vinaigrette over the salad and toss gently to combine. Serve chilled or at room temperature.

How do I store leftover Four-Grain Salad with Roasted Vegetables and Lemon Vinaigrette?

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ep quinoa from drying out.
